STECKELBERG v. RANDOLPH

Nos. 84-1432, 84-2001.

404 N.W.2d 144 (1987)

Lester STECKELBERG and Norma Steckelberg, Appellees, v. Howard RANDOLPH and Rolling Ridges Ranch, Inc., Appellants, Darrell Slayton, Ernest Carstens, Douglas Carstens, James Carstens, and Gerald Carstens, Individually and d/b/a Carstens & Sons Farms, Defendants.

Supreme Court of Iowa.

Rehearing Denied May 11, 1987.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Robert Kohorst of Kohorst Law Firm, Harlan, for appellants.

Tobin Swanson and Emil Trott, Jr., of Barrett & Trott, Des Moines, for appellees.

Considered by HARRIS, P.J., and SCHULTZ, CARTER, WOLLE, and LAVORATO, JJ.


HARRIS, Justice.

Plaintiffs, Lester and Norma Steckelberg, a debt-stricken farm couple, contracted with defendant Randolph for the transfer to him of their farm, farm operation, and related assets.
